Welcome to the ninety eighth episode of the #Expatchat podcast where we discuss the latest tax and financial issues affecting an #Australianexpat. In today’s Expat Chat we talk about when should a Australian expat start planning for retirement. When Australians move overseas quite often their superannuation fund and the mechanisms behind saving for retirement tend to fall by the wayside as they focus on building their wealth using other vehicles. What a lot of people don't realise is that when they are living overseas and they are not contributing at least 10% of their income to superannuation unless they are saving this amount elsewhere they could be financially disadvantaged compared to their colleagues back in Australia. In this episode we run through the following topics: • Do I need superannuation if I am not retiring to Australia? • Can I contribute to my superannuation just before I retire? • What structures should I consider when retiring? • Can I utilise foreign pensions and social security?
